Tambo Babies baby booty/sock challenge a success

Over 400 pairs of baby socks were donated to the organisation

Tambo Babies Boksburg announced that Annalize Foster is the winner of their baby booty/sock challenge.

The aim of the challenge was to encourage members of the community to knit or crochet socks to keep babies in need warm during the winter.

Foster, an Elspark resident, knitted 350 pairs of baby booties and will receive a cash prize of R250.

Over 400 pairs of socks were donated during the challenge that started during the lockdown and will be distributed among the needy people in the community.

Tina Moolman from the NPO said that Tambo Babies regularly receives donations in the form of jerseys and blankets. However, people don’t want to knit booties.
